Transaction 38fd2c954329ec66b1c1b95ad1dc0b466f9072408133616a4873c5e848be74d4

71 Input
2 Outputs
  • 38fd2c954329ec66b1c1b95ad1dc0b466f9072408133616a4873c5e848be74d4:0
  • value  38995
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• 38fd2c954329ec66b1c1b95ad1dc0b466f9072408133616a4873c5e848be74d4:1
  • value  3781441
    address  33aEGmSjim7PBMHNVRs6BZwQeKebikbCC6